Double check that the follicles input surface connection is from the nurbs plane and not some other construction history element. Perhaps there is some history downstream of the plane between the nurbs and the follicles?
With older cuts of Maya there were some flipping issues due to some degenerate problems along some axis, however I think these were all fixed by Maya2011. These problems would typically be that for a specific 90 deg axis aligned orientation the follicles would flip when exactly at that rotation..just making the rotation slightly non-axis aligned would remove the problem.

If the hair follicles flipped the hair would also flip. If the hair appears to work I would examine the difference of the create hair follicle connections with yours. Ignore the connections between the follicles and the hairsystem, however the connections to the nurbs and the follicle transform’s translate/rotate are important. Also do not parent the follicles to anything(although you can and should parent objects to the follicles).
